William Curley’s ‘Couture Chocolate Afternoon Tea'

Exclusively created by William Curley, the four-time winner of ‘Britain’s Best Chocolatier’ in collaboration with The Halkin as part of the hotel’s 20th anniversary celebrations.

In addition to that great English teatime classic comprised of freshly-made scones with clotted cream and jams and a selection of sandwiches, guests can choose from William Curley’s à la carte selection, which includes the following stand-out delicacies:
  • Chocolate Financier with Passion fruit Curd: Moist chocolate cake centred with mango compote and topped with passion fruit curd
  • Orange and Chocolate Sacher: Layers of almond sponge, chocolate mousse and orange marmalade
  • Sea Salt Caramel and Raspberry Tart: Crisp hazelnut tart, filled with sea salt caramel, raspberry dacquoise and compote and topped with a rich chocolate cremeaux
  • Black Forest Dome: Dark chocolate and white chocolate mousses, kirsch-soaked sponge and a cherry compote
  • Chocolate Macaroon: Soft chocolate macaroon filled with a Toscano chocolate ganache

About William Curley
William Curley discovered a passion for gastronomy and began his career with an apprenticeship at Gleneagles Hotel. William then went on to spend six years at numerous Michelin-starred establishments with the most respected chefs and pâtissiers in the business including Marc Meneau, Pierre Koffmann, Raymond Blanc and Marco Pierre White. Aged 27, he subsequently became the youngest Chef Patissier at The Savoy, working with Anton Edelman, where he met his wife and business partner Suzue – also a highly respected pâtissier, originally from Osaka, Japan. William and Suzue are renowned for producing the most delicious and inspiring range of handmade chocolates, pâtisseries and desserts. William has won a variety of awards, including ‘Best British Chocolatier’ (2007 – 2011) by the Academy of Chocolate. For further information please visit www.williamcurley.co.uk.
